Output 38107b475ab96f1422d63f51987539eb791dc481efeb991322e8ca8d14cf109e:67

value
6265
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ffbaf3060f4720d4c2c8abdf5ed10bf33e97a14eb834d87bb76dff1d9963203d
address
bc1pl7a0xps0gusdfskg4004a5gt7vlf0g2whq6ds7ahdhl3mxtryq7s8knqaa
transaction
38107b475ab96f1422d63f51987539eb791dc481efeb991322e8ca8d14cf109e
spent
true